Jerry Haggard Obituary

Dr. Jerry Wayne Haggard, Beloved Father, passed away on December
9, 2006 in Salt Lake City, after sixteen years of fighting the effects of a debilitating stroke. His posterity includes his wife, ReNee Haggard, five children, Mrs. Cristie Sparks, Mr. Mark Haggard, Dr. Corte Haggard, Mr. Todd Haggard, and Mrs. Kelly Halling. He is also survived by sixteen grandchildren, three great-grandchildren and his two sisters, Mrs. Connie Hall and Mrs. Kay Stolworthy. Preceded in death by a granddaughter Anna. Jerry was born on April 11, 1929 in Pima, Arizona and practiced general medicine for thirty years. His life accomplishments were numerous. Some of the highlights include a Master's of Business Administration, which he obtained in his later years, the Silver Beaver Award in Scouting, helping over 40 boys attain their Eagle award, and he was also a published author. His strong example and fatherly instincts are a legacy that will be remembered by his loved ones. Funeral services will be held Wednesday, December 13, 2006, 12 Noon at the 4th Ward, Willowcreek Stake, 2350 E. Creek Road, where family and friends may call from 10:30 to 11:45. Interment Larkin Sunset Gardens Cemetery. Online condolences to www.larkinmortuary.com
